The Turkish Grand Prix made its debut in 2005 at a new track east of Istanbul that won rave reviews.
The 3.34-mile circuit was designed by Formula One's favoured architect, Hermann Tilke, the man behind new tracks in Malaysia, Bahrain and China.
Its layout won lavish praise for managing to combine a modern facility with a series of challenging corners.
The drivers were particularly fond of Turn Eight, a double-apex left already hailed as one of Formula One's best.
